As announced by Royal Malaysian Customs Department, Tourism Tax is imposed starting 1 January 2023 for all hotel guests that are non-Malaysian or non-permanent Residents of Malaysia. Please expect that hotel will collect the Tourism Tax from you during check-in at the hotel. The Tourism Tax rate is 10 RM per room per night.
Effective from 1st January 2025, the Melaka State Government imposed a mandatory MYR 3.00 Heritage Tax Fee per occupied room per night for all hotel accommodation. This fee may change without prior notice. This fee will be collected by hotel upon guest arrival.
